Wireless Networks Questions Medium
Wireless network protocol compression refers to the process of reducing the size of data packets transmitted over a wireless network by compressing them. This compression technique aims to optimize the utilization of available bandwidth and improve network performance by reducing the amount of data that needs to be transmitted.
Compression algorithms are used to analyze the data packets and identify patterns or redundancies within the data. These patterns are then replaced with shorter representations, resulting in smaller packet sizes. When the compressed packets reach the receiving end, they are decompressed to their original form.
Wireless network protocol compression offers several benefits. Firstly, it helps to conserve bandwidth, allowing more data to be transmitted within the available network capacity. This is particularly useful in scenarios where network resources are limited or when dealing with bandwidth-constrained wireless networks.
Additionally, compression can reduce latency and improve network responsiveness. Smaller packet sizes require less time to transmit, resulting in faster data transfer rates. This is especially important for real-time applications such as video streaming or online gaming, where delays can significantly impact the user experience.
However, it is important to note that wireless network protocol compression also introduces some trade-offs. Compression algorithms require computational resources to compress and decompress data, which can increase processing overhead on both the transmitting and receiving devices. This can potentially impact the overall performance of the network, especially on low-powered devices or in high-traffic environments.
Furthermore, compression may not be suitable for all types of data. Some data, such as already compressed files or encrypted data, may not be further compressible or may even increase in size after compression. Therefore, it is essential to carefully consider the nature of the data being transmitted and the specific requirements of the wireless network before implementing compression techniques.
In summary, wireless network protocol compression is a technique used to reduce the size of data packets transmitted over a wireless network. It aims to optimize bandwidth utilization, improve network performance, and reduce latency. However, it also introduces processing overhead and may not be suitable for all types of data.